Geoscientists Determine the Minimum Number of Humans Needed for a Stable Mars Colony

Geoscientists have determined the minimum number of humans needed to colonize Mars. This work, Elon Musk‘s company SpaceXHe supports ‘s plans to colonize Mars.

Research team on Mars “a stable colony size” developed a model for calculating the initial population of the creation. This model achieved results by processing different scenarios over 28 Earth years.

MINIMUM POPULATION MUST BE 10 FOR A STABLE COLONY

The researchers noted that in addition to four critical tasks on Mars, air, water, food production and waste removal, there are two skills required for each mission. To perform these basic tasks “stable” determined the minimum population required for a colony size to be 10.

Tests have shown that initial population sizes can sustain a population of at least 10 individuals over time, and a minimum of 22 individuals are needed to meet this criterion. This is considerably lower than the previously estimated minimum of 110.
